Giter Club home page Giter Club logo

razer-laptop-control's Introduction

Razer laptop control project

A standalone driver + application designed for Razer notebooks

Join the unofficial Razer linux Channel

I can be contacted on this discord server under the 'laptop-control' channel Discord link

Project demo videos:

Playlist of all demos can be viewed here

Install

Arch linux

Use the 2 PKGBUILDS located here:

Other distros

Unfortunatly, you have to build from scrath.

What does this control

On all razer notebooks, the following is supported:

  • RGB keyboard control (Experimental)
  • Fan control
  • Power control

RGB control

Currently, there are various build in effects to choose from, and multiple 'effect layers' can be stacked on top of eachother, allowing for each key to be controlled with its own effect!

Fan control

Control the notebooks fan RPM just like in Synapse! - Currently supports switching between Automatic and manual (Up to 5300 RPM)

Power control

Control the power target of the notebook just like in Synapse!

  • Balanced - Standard 35W CPU TDP
  • Gaming - 55W CPU TDP - Allows for higher and more sustained CPU boost clocks (Additionally fan RPMs are increased)
  • Creator (Select notebooks only!) - Allows for higher GPU TDP

Repo contents

Driver

Kernel module required for the software to work

razer_control_gui

Experimental code for system daemon and UI/CLI interface for controlling both RGB aspects and fan+Power subsystem of razer notebooks

Changelog

1.3.0 - 04/01/2021

  • Add support for Razer book 2020
  • Add support for Razer blade pro 2020 FHD

1.2.1 - 17/07/2020

  • Added initial rust based Daemon - see razer_control_gui for more details
  • Removed useless printk calls in kernel module - DMESG output should not longer be cluttered

1.1.0 - 08/07/2020

  • Re-wrote the kernel driver (Made my life easier for the future)
  • Added native ledfs backlight control (You should now be able to control the keyboard backlight via gnome/KDE Desktop)

1.0.0

  • Initial release

razer-laptop-control's People

Contributors

rnd-ash avatar gregkh avatar phush0 avatar shizzuru avatar mbocevski avatar mtib avatar baiyah7o avatar tanzmusik av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.